Output 61d4062c62bc20099e9f20e0565e7dcff94b20abd19db13dfcd0fb84329841f6:225

value
37584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bacc753bca3f7f1aab9e6bf83449f3511e5871c2 OP_EQUAL
address
3JiiYDCfDiaLUDYK9FfuRgCz1Mx4GsqaRD
transaction
61d4062c62bc20099e9f20e0565e7dcff94b20abd19db13dfcd0fb84329841f6
spent
true